Output d0032a186f74a04c60074a3d2d85546f1fc84b779d28286af1d323dee850322a:1

value
620725589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a04019822d186e4da5b540881f7aea87687a84e OP_EQUAL
address
3BMaMEbzTpwguCgS878LpbP6t2gUycEGAT
transaction
d0032a186f74a04c60074a3d2d85546f1fc84b779d28286af1d323dee850322a
confirmations
199810
spent
true